Letter-sound recognition, a key component of phonics, is crucial for early literacy development. It enables children to decode words, fostering their reading abilities and confidence in language skills. When children understand that letters represent sounds, they can blend those sounds to form words, paving the way for reading fluency.
Parents and teachers should care about phonics because it forms the foundation for all future reading and writing. Children equipped with strong phonics skills are better positioned to tackle more complex texts as they advance in their education. Early intervention in letter-sound recognition can significantly impact a child's learning trajectory, reducing the likelihood of future literacy difficulties.
Moreover, phonics instruction nurtures a love for reading, empowering children to engage with stories and information autonomously. Improved literacy skills also bolster academic performance across subjects, laying a solid groundwork for lifelong learning. For parents, participating in phonics activities helps establish a positive learning environment at home, reinforcing classroom learning.
By prioritizing letter-sound recognition, parents and teachers can collaboratively support children's development, ensuring they gain critical skills that will serve them throughout their educational journey and beyond.
